The Berrien Rebels just played yesterday, but they'll still head out to face the Appling County Pirates at 5:00 p.m. on Saturday. Having both just faced considerable losses, both teams are looking to turn things around.
Berrien will head out to face Appling County after giving up their first home loss of the season on Friday. Berrien lost 61-35 to Lanier County. The game marked the Rebels' lowest-scoring contest so far this season.
Meanwhile, Appling County was not able to break out of their rough patch on Tuesday as the team picked up their 13th straight loss dating back to last season. They were beaten by Brantley County 71-40. While losing is never fun, the Pirates can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Georgia basketball rankings (they are ranked 303rd, while the Herons are ranked 118th).
Berrien moved to 3-2 with that defeat, which also ended their three-game winning streak. As for Appling County, their loss dropped their record down to 0-5.
